Brandon LaFell Took a Brutal Blow to the Head From Bears Safety Chris Conte [Video]
Brandon LaFell, a wide receiver for the Panthers, took a shot to the head from Bears safety Chris Conte. Conte was promptly flagged for hitting a defenseless receiver. The hit looked like a combination of shoulder and helmet, which will of course sending everyone into yet another heated helmet-to-helmet debate. LaFell was able to walk off the field under his own power, and has been taken to the locker room for further evaluation.
